22. From looking at the actual record
it looks like his support has been completely Dem apart from one donation to McCain in 2000. He also donated $1,000 to Al Gore's campaign, and $10,000 to the DNC. Do you think it might be possible that he supported McCain's primary run in order to try to stop Chimpy? He would hardly be the only liberal or Democrat to have done that. I can't believe that anyone would honestly lump him together with Mel Gibson.
